INDIANAPOLIS, Ind. - For the 15th time in program history and for the third consecutive season, Southern Arkansas Baseball is headed to the NCAA postseason. The Muleriders (39-16), regular season and tournament champions of the Great American Conference, earned the Central Region's No. 3 seed and will head to Joplin, Missouri to join host (2) Missouri Southern, (6) Minnesota State and fellow league foe (7) Arkansas Tech in a four-team, double-elimination sub-regional. The winner advances to the Central Super Regional for a best-of-3 series against the last team standing in the Warrensburg Regional which consists of top seed Central Missouri, (4) Ouachita Baptist, (5) Augustana and (8) St. Cloud State. Action in Joplin begins Thursday, May 18 from Warren Turner Field.
First pitch for the Muleriders' opening round game vs. (6) Minnesota State (39-15) is scheduled for 2 p.m. It will be the fifth matchup all-time between the Muleriders and the Mavericks with the previous four meetings all coming in the Central Region Tournament (2014, 2015, 2021-twice). The series is tied at 2-2 with SAU winning both of the contests in the 2021 Warrensburg Regional. Southern Arkansas adds Sunday night's regional tournament selection to berths earned in 2004, 2006, 2008, 2009, 2010, 2011, and now in nine of the previous 12 seasons that it has been a member of the Great American Conference. The Muleriders will open NCAA postseason play in the Show Me State for the third time after playing in the 2012 and 2021 regionals hosted by Central Missouri in Warrensburg.
The Muleriders claimed the Great American Conference regular season championship outright, the program's seventh as a league member and then carried the top seed into the GAC Tournament where it took two of three from (8) Southeastern Oklahoma State in the opening round. SAU then went on to win three-straight games from inside Arvest Ballpark in Springdale to earn its seventh league tournament title and claim the GAC's automatic bid to the NCAA postseason.
Missouri Southern (42-15), in an NCAA regional for the ninth time in program history, plays host for the third time overall and for the first time since 1992. The Lions finished as MIAA regular season and tournament runner-up. Arkansas Tech (32-20), who played the Muleriders four times this season, makes its third regional appearance since 2014 and second in the past three seasons.
